Therein lies the problem. I liked the Konig Imagines but they weigh over 20lbs each, so i probably won't get them. I'd rather find a different wheel that's lighter for a little more money. I'm not looking for a *cheap* set of wheels, but i'm not willing to pay $400/wheel either. I figure i'll let form follow function instead of the other way around. Instead of finding a wheel that i like aesthetically, then figuring out that they weigh 22lbs each, i'd rather find the wheels that meet my performance criteria, then decide which one i like most. I wouldn't buy a turbo based solely on how it looks and i won't do so for wheels either.

I'm not planning on getting the wheels until winter is over (though, i'm fickle like that) so i've got plenty of time to shop around and decide what i want. I just thought someone might know of a semi-lightweight wheel that's not too outrageously priced. So far the Racinghart C2's are my current faves (lighter than the Konigs, but about the same price).
